Just How Cold Laser Treatment Works



When making use of cold laser therapy for sports injuries, the treatment works by using low levels of light to stimulate healing and reduce swelling in the damaged area. The cold laser emits this low-intensity light, which penetrates the skin and is absorbed by the cells in the injured area.

When absorbed, the light power is exchanged biochemical energy, triggering a series of reactions that aid promote cells repair service and minimize swelling. This procedure, referred to as photobiomodulation, boosts mobile function by enhancing the manufacturing of adenosine triphosphate (ATP), the energy source for cells.
